Board approves Somerville High School renovation contract after bidder concerns; attorney and staff cite state procurement rules

Somerville Board of Education · April 3, 2026
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

After public comments flagged Department of Labor complaints against the low bidder, the Somerville Board of Education voted to approve the high-school renovation contract, with staff and the board attorney saying the low bidder met legal requirements and the district’s construction manager will provide on-site oversight.

A resident urged the Somerville Board of Education to reject a low bid for renovations at Somerville High School, saying the contractor has several recent Department of Labor complaints. After discussion and legal review, the board voted to approve the renovation contract.
